引言
随着人工智能技术的不断发展,语音助手已经成为智能家居、智能手机等设备中不可或缺的一部分。小爱同学作为小米公司推出的智能语音助手,凭借其出色的语音识别和智能对话能力,赢得了广大用户的喜爱。本文将深入解析小爱同学的语音识别引擎,探讨其如何轻松实现智能对话。
语音识别技术概述
1. 语音识别的基本原理
语音识别技术是将语音信号转换为文本信息的过程。其基本原理包括以下几个步骤:
- 信号采集:通过麦克风等设备采集语音信号。
- 预处理:对采集到的语音信号进行降噪、增强等处理,提高信号质量。
- 特征提取:从预处理后的语音信号中提取特征,如频谱、倒谱等。
- 模式匹配:将提取的特征与预先训练好的模型进行匹配,识别语音内容。
2. 语音识别的关键技术
- 声学模型:用于描述语音信号的概率分布,是语音识别的核心技术之一。
- 语言模型:用于描述语言的概率分布,用于提高识别准确率。
- 解码器:用于将识别结果转换为可理解的文本信息。
小爱同学的语音识别引擎
1. 引擎架构
小爱同学的语音识别引擎采用深度学习技术,其架构主要包括以下几个部分:
- 声学模型:采用深度神经网络,如卷积神经网络(CNN)和循环神经网络(RNN)等,对语音信号进行特征提取和模式匹配。
- 语言模型:采用隐马尔可夫模型(HMM)和神经网络语言模型(NNLM)等,对识别结果进行优化和修正。
- 解码器:采用动态规划算法,如Viterbi算法和Beam搜索算法等,将识别结果转换为可理解的文本信息。
2. 引擎优势
- 高识别准确率:小爱同学的语音识别引擎经过大量数据训练,具有较高的识别准确率。
- 低延迟:引擎采用高效的算法和优化技术,确保识别过程快速、流畅。
- 多语言支持:小爱同学支持多种语言,满足不同用户的需求。
智能对话的实现
1. 对话流程
小爱同学的智能对话流程主要包括以下几个步骤:
- 语音识别:将用户语音转换为文本信息。
- 语义理解:对文本信息进行解析,提取用户意图和关键信息。
- 知识库查询:根据用户意图,从知识库中检索相关信息。
- 对话生成:根据查询结果,生成合适的回复内容。
- 语音合成:将回复内容转换为语音信号,回传给用户。
2. 语义理解技术
小爱同学的语义理解技术主要包括以下几个部分:
- 自然语言处理(NLP):对文本信息进行分词、词性标注、句法分析等处理,提取关键信息。
- 意图识别:根据用户输入,识别用户意图,如查询信息、控制设备等。
- 实体识别:识别文本中的实体信息,如人名、地名、组织机构等。
总结
小爱同学的语音识别引擎凭借其先进的深度学习技术和高效的算法,实现了高准确率、低延迟的语音识别。同时,通过语义理解技术,小爱同学能够轻松实现智能对话,为用户提供便捷、贴心的服务。随着人工智能技术的不断发展,相信小爱同学将会在智能对话领域发挥更大的作用。
